Gov. Cooper: lottery funds to help Florence-related school repairs
10/9/18–Governor Cooper is sending $25 million in lottery profits to repair schools with damage caused by Hurricane Florence.
The governor says he hopes this will speed up repairs.
Governor Cooper will be in Wilmington today to tour damaged homes and get an update on recovery efforts.
